Title: The Innovative Contributions of Jianxin Feng in Satellite Networks
Introduction:
Jianxin Feng is a notable inventor based in Dalian, China, who has made significant contributions to the field of satellite networks. With a focus on improving task deployment methodologies, Feng holds a patent that outlines a novel method for deploying tasks efficiently in satellite networks.
Latest Patents:
Feng’s patent, titled "Method for Deploying Task in Satellite Network," describes a comprehensive approach to task deployment within satellite communications. The invention involves determining a utility function through the construction of task processing delay and traffic models. It evaluates the fitness degree of multiple individuals based on this utility function, selecting the individual with the highest fitness for the next generation. The method further includes crossover and mutation operations, enabling continuous optimization and yielding an optimal task deployment location table, effectively completing satellite network task deployment.
